COUNTRY Financial vs State Farm: which is better for car insurance in 2026?

COUNTRY Financial
State Farm

Across our six scoring categories, COUNTRY Financial comes out ahead in 1, State Farm in 3, with 2 too close to call. State Farm edges the weighted overall score by 1.1 of a point, on the strength of price, discounts, digital experience. That is not a reason to skip COUNTRY Financial: it scores higher on complaint record, and a quote that comes in lower beats a review that scores higher. State Farm is the safer default; COUNTRY Financial is worth a quote if you are among drivers who want a local agent and rarely open an app.

Sources: average premiums from NerdWallet's August 2026 rate analysis (Quadrant Information Services), for a 35-year-old driver with a clean record and good credit in a 2023 Toyota Camry LE at 12,000 miles a year, 100/300/50 limits with $1,000 deductibles — national average $2,356. Claims satisfaction from the J.D. Power 2025 U.S. Auto Claims Satisfaction Study (segment average 700). Complaint record from NerdWallet's analysis of NAIC complaint data, 2022–2024. Financial strength from AM Best. Discounts and app data from each carrier's published pages and the Apple App Store / Google Play, retrieved August 2026. Updated August 2026.

Category by category

Price

State Farm ahead

State Farm averages $2,065/yr for full coverage against COUNTRY Financial's $2,976/yr — about $911 a year, or 75.9 dollars a month, in State Farm's favor for this profile.

COUNTRY Financial

$2,976 a year for full coverage, 26% above the national average. COUNTRY is not competing on price.

State Farm

At $2,065 a year for full coverage, State Farm sits about 12% under the national average — competitive, but not the cheapest of the national carriers.

Claims satisfaction

Too close to call

Neither pulls ahead on claims satisfaction: COUNTRY Financial posts Not rated and State Farm 716/1,000, a difference too small to choose on.

COUNTRY Financial

Not in the J.D. Power claims study, which samples only the largest insurers.

State Farm

716 out of 1,000 in the J.D. Power 2025 claims study puts State Farm comfortably above the 700-point segment average, and ahead of every other insurer in the top four by market share.

Complaint record

COUNTRY Financial ahead

COUNTRY Financial takes complaint record on Far fewer than expected against State Farm's About the expected number.

COUNTRY Financial

Far fewer complaints than expected for its size — the strongest band we assign, and COUNTRY's single best measure.

State Farm

State Farm draws about the number of complaints its size predicts. For the largest personal auto insurer in the country, average is a more meaningful result than it sounds.

Financial strength

Too close to call

Neither pulls ahead on financial strength: COUNTRY Financial posts Not published and State Farm A++, a difference too small to choose on.

COUNTRY Financial

An A+ rating circulates widely, but COUNTRY's own newsroom is blocked to automated access and AM Best's site is too, so we could not read it from a primary page. We would rather show nothing than a rating we did not verify.

State Farm

AM Best's top rating, A++. State Farm is a mutual company owned by its policyholders, with no shareholders to pay.

Discounts

State Farm ahead

State Farm takes discounts on 11 published against COUNTRY Financial's 10 published.

COUNTRY Financial

Around ten discounts, including an unusual engaged-or-newly-married discount for drivers aged 21 to 29, plus the DriverIQ telematics program.

State Farm

Eleven published discounts, including a 25% good-student discount and up to 40% off medical coverage for passive restraints. Drive Safe & Save pairs the app with a mailed Bluetooth beacon.

Digital experience

State Farm ahead

State Farm takes digital experience on 4.79 iOS / 4.6 Android against COUNTRY Financial's 3.46 iOS / 2.9 Android.

COUNTRY Financial

3.46 on the App Store and 2.92 on Google Play — poor on both. Curiously, the separate DriverIQ telematics app rates 4.55, so the weakness is in policy servicing rather than engineering.

State Farm

4.79 on the App Store and 4.6 on Google Play across 1.7 million combined ratings — consistently strong on both platforms, which is rarer than it should be.

So which one?

Pick COUNTRY Financial if…

  • You are among drivers who want a local agent and rarely open an app.
  • You want the lower complaint record — COUNTRY Financial sits at Far fewer than expected.
  • Availability fits: 19 states, and not only the Midwest — Alaska, Arizona, Nevada, Oregon and Washington are all in it.

Pick State Farm if…

  • You are among drivers who want a local agent rather than an app.
  • Price is your first filter — State Farm averages $2,065/yr for full coverage on our benchmark profile.
  • You expect to stack discounts — State Farm's lineup is the broader of the two.
  • You would rather handle everything in an app than on a phone call.
